What is Orlando known for?

Orlando is known for several prominent features and attractions, making it one of the most popular tourist destinations in the world. Here are some of the key things Orlando is known for:

  1. Theme Parks: Orlando is perhaps most famous for its world-class theme parks, which draw millions of visitors each year. Walt Disney World Resort, Universal Orlando Resort, and SeaWorld Orlando are among the major attractions. These parks offer a diverse range of experiences, from thrilling rides to live shows and encounters with beloved characters.
  2.  Walt Disney World Resort: As one of the largest and most iconic entertainment complexes globally, Walt Disney World Resort is a major draw for visitors to Orlando. Comprising several theme parks, water parks, resorts, golf courses, and more, it’s a place where people of all ages can experience the magic of Disney.
  3.  Universal Orlando Resort: Universal’s theme parks, including Universal Studios Florida and Islands of Adventure, are known for their thrilling rides based on popular movies and TV shows. The Wizarding World of Harry Potter is one of its most famous attractions.
  4.  SeaWorld Orlando: SeaWorld is a marine theme park that offers a mix of roller coasters, live shows featuring marine animals, and educational exhibits about marine life and conservation.
  5.  Family-Friendly Entertainment: Orlando is renowned for being a family-friendly destination, offering a plethora of activities and attractions suitable for all ages. From interactive museums to indoor playgrounds and zoos, there’s no shortage of entertainment for families.
  6.  Golf Courses: The city is home to numerous golf courses, attracting golf enthusiasts from around the world. With its favorable climate, golfing in Orlando is a popular pastime.
  7.  Sports: Orlando hosts professional sports teams like the Orlando Magic (NBA) and Orlando City SC (MLS). The city is also known for hosting various sporting events and tournaments.
  8.  Alligator Theme: Due to Florida’s natural environment, alligators are a common sight in many water bodies and natural reserves near Orlando. Alligator-themed attractions, such as Gatorland, provide opportunities to learn about and observe these fascinating creatures.
  9.  International Drive (I-Drive): This major tourist corridor in Orlando is lined with hotels, restaurants, shops, and various attractions, making it a hub for visitors seeking entertainment and dining options.
  10.  Cultural and Arts Scene: Orlando has a vibrant cultural scene, with museums, theaters, art galleries, and music venues contributing to its artistic diversity.

Overall, Orlando’s reputation as a premier vacation destination is largely attributed to its theme parks, family-oriented attractions, and a wide array of entertainment options catering to visitors of all interests.
